Side-by-side financial comparison of Avery Dennison (AVY) and Fidelity National Information Services (FIS). Click either name above to swap in a different company.

Fidelity National Information Services is the larger business by last-quarter revenue ($2.8B vs $2.3B, roughly 1.2× Avery Dennison). Fidelity National Information Services runs the higher net margin — 18.2% vs 7.3%, a 10.9% gap on every dollar of revenue. On growth, Fidelity National Information Services posted the faster year-over-year revenue change (8.1% vs 7.0%). Fidelity National Information Services produced more free cash flow last quarter ($739.0M vs $104.4M). Over the past eight quarters, Fidelity National Information Services's revenue compounded faster (6.8% CAGR vs 1.4%).

Avery Dennison Corporation is an American multinational manufacturer and distributor of pressure-sensitive adhesive materials, apparel branding labels and tags, RFID inlays, and specialty medical products. The company is a member of the Fortune 500 and is headquartered in Mentor, Ohio.

Fidelity National Information Services, Inc. (FIS) is an American multinational corporation which offers a wide range of financial products and services. FIS is most known for its development of Financial Technology, or FinTech. Annually, FIS facilitates the movement of roughly US$9 trillion through the processing of approximately 75 billion transactions in service to more than 20,000 clients around the globe.
